Sing My Name

– Are you tired of singing the same old welcome and name songs?
– Are you looking for ways to incorporate more singing (instead of talking) in your classroom or homeschool?

75 pages in one downloadable pdf*

  • Lesson ideas for grades Pre-K to 5th, many with Orff arrangements
  • 17 songs & lesson ideas to welcome students to class, learn their names, tell them to line up, sing students’ names when it’s their turn to play instruments, etc. Lesson concepts include:
    • Rhythm (long/short, notes/rests, syncopation, duple & triple meter)
    • Melodic contour (high/low, solfege, pitch-matching assessment)
    • Movement (locomotor, circle dances, hand-clapping games, movement improvisation)
    • Form
    • Harmony
